Default catback vs. custom exhaust

hey all-

i have had this thought floating around my head for a while. would it be better to buy a cat back exhaust system for my car or to buy a high flow muffler, cat, and bigger piping and have a muffler shop put it all together for me? i think the latter would be more cost effective but i'm always willing to pay more to have things done the right way.

You really need to be careful buying anything off of ebay...speaking from experience. There are a lot of scum bags out there looking for someone trying to find a bargain to mislead them and rip them off.

Case in point...see how many megan exhaust systems there are. How the hell is magen...I thought it was mugen? You really have to read the fine print. Also it would be better to go to a local shop, for two reasons. One, if you have any probs...there LOCAL...not mail order across the country and two...I had my teg done for $75. I had bought the muffler, took it to them and they ran all the piping, welded the joints and installed the muffler and a flex joint...so it was a good deal.
